> I'm try using a Program called "wipe" to clean out my old hard disk
> (40G). But seems take a very long time to do it, It took me 1 hour now
> and not even look like will finish soon,
thats's usual wipe overwrites every sector about 30 times to make sure that no
data is left on the hdd, i do not think that time would differ much between
40gb and 200gb drive because during the process of enchanting the capacity of
drives the speed was improved also.
But it will take a lot of time to wipe the drive
if you want to do single write off
dd if=/dev/zero of=/dev/whatever_drive_you_want bs=512
